TL;DR: Cool anime-themed sushi spot with friendly service. Decent quality AYCE for $38 but individual rolls are plenty filling. Arrived with party of 6 at 2pm on Sunday & seated immediately. --Interior Very cool anime decor & posters on the wall. Plenty of tables around for both small & big parties. At the time we arrived, decent amount of people inside. --Service Very energetic & friendly server. Checked on us often to take orders, & the orders themselves came out fairly quickly. AYCE price was about $38 which isn't too bad, but we opted to just order rolls individually. --Food Highlights King Salmon Roll (5/5) I'm a big salmon lover so I ordered the King Salmon, which had no rice & was just salmon sashimi wrapped around imitation crab. Everything you would love in a roll as a salmon fan. Baked Scallops (5/5) Baked to a warm temp with tender scallops packed with a lot of flavor. As for the nigiri, I didn't feel like there was too much rice in the servings which is a plus. For birthdays they also give you a serving of mochi ice cream as the finisher. --Overall Decent spot for sushi with quality fish around the area. Great for both larger parties or for a quick grab & go.

Awhile ago I wrote that my first attempt to dine at Papafet, which is located on the other side of the building, was closed that day, and my more than acceptable substitution was GIN Sushi. This is my glowing review of that rushed, but pleasurable experience. Over the years I've generally leaned away from AYCE sushi restaurants. There's always a compromise, typically in portion sizes, appearance, menu options, and worse, quality or freshness. Not so here, I'm happy to report. The AYCE price was commiserate with quality, very much so. Perhaps some limitations or limits on certain items but in reality the spectrum of choices, be they nigiri sushi, hand, or cut rolls, I got my money's worth. I had less than an hour for lunch, but the server was great about expediting my order (two rounds), and brought beer and water quickly. A couple of appetizer choices always appeal, namely baked Mussels and gyozas. Both were very good, especially the mussels. The latter were fresh and had a well-made sauce. Two cut rolls are typically all I can eat solo, and both came out well-prepared and garnished to great anesthetics visually. Taste was also fantastic. Was I really at an AYCE place? My final round saw me trying a few favorite sushi options including the tuna (fresh and good texture), the salmon (marbled and fatty), seared salmon, and Hamachi. While I was unable to return during my work in Temecula, I'd gladly return for another meal or three. Well done!
